  38. What is the major evidence that sea-floor spreading creates new lithosphere? Explain your answer. 4

  39. What is -Molten rock at mid-ocean ridges has magnetized minerals that align with Earth’s magnetic field -When the Earth’s magnetic field reverses, the magnetized minerals align in the opposite direction -The record of magnetic reversals is carried away from each side of the spreading center of a mid-ocean ridge, showing that the molten rock is creating new lithosphere. 4
